Helga Schmidt is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Epidemiology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Helga Schmidt has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 263 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Infectious Diseases, 5 papers in Epidemiology and 5 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. Recurrent topics in Helga Schmidt’s work include Antifungal resistance and susceptibility (4 papers), Fungal Infections and Studies (3 papers) and Infant Nutrition and Health (3 papers). Helga Schmidt is often cited by papers focused on Antifungal resistance and susceptibility (4 papers), Fungal Infections and Studies (3 papers) and Infant Nutrition and Health (3 papers). Helga Schmidt collaborates with scholars based in Germany and United States. Helga Schmidt's co-authors include Andreas H. Groll, Markus Schneider, Daniel Schwabe, W. Schneider, Volker Witt, Peter Ahrens, Joachim Arnemann, Katrin Neumann, Rainer König and Richard J. Kitz and has published in prestigious journals such as European Journal of Biochemistry, European Radiology and The Pediatric Infectious Disease Journal.
